Struct nyx_space::celestia::BPlaneTarget [−][src]
pub struct BPlaneTarget { pub b_t_km: f64, pub b_r_km: f64, pub ltof_s: f64, pub tol_b_t_km: f64, pub tol_b_r_km: f64, pub tol_ltof_s: f64, }
Fields
b_t_km: f64
The $B_T$ component, in kilometers
b_r_km: f64
The $B_R$ component, in kilometers
ltof_s: f64
The Linearized Time of Flight, in seconds
tol_b_t_km: f64
The tolerance on the $B_T$ component, in kilometers
tol_b_r_km: f64
The tolerance on the $B_R$ component, in kilometers
tol_ltof_s: f64
The tolerance on the Linearized Time of Flight, in seconds
Implementations
Initializes a new B Plane target with only the targets and the default tolerances. Default tolerances are 1 millimeter in positions and 1 second in LTOF
Initializes a new B Plane target with only the B Plane targets (not LTOF constraint) and the default tolerances. Default tolerances are 1 millimeter in positions. Here, the LTOF tolerance is set to 100 days.
